What a certificate truly ensures in Texas

Clients occasionally ask if a handyman can exchange a breaker, include a 240 volt circuit, or hang a new light fixture. In Texas, electrical job is regulated by the Texas Division of Licensing and Regulation, which establishes experience limits and requires exams that reference the National Electrical Code. An accredited electrician in Spicewood has been examined on grounding and bonding, working clearances, lots estimations, conductor sizing, arc fault and ground fault protection, and the safety and security criteria that separate an expert work from a risk waiting to take place. You likewise get liability. Certified professionals carry insurance and must draw permits when required. When you invest in electric services in Spicewood, you are spending for training, a code book degree of information, and the judgment that comes from years in crawlspaces and panel rooms.

That judgment issues in the gray locations. Must you fix an older Zinsco or Federal Pacific panel or change it outright If a subpanel in a removed shop is fed with three conductors and adhered neutrals, is that appropriate under existing code or an issue in the making Subtlety like that saves you from future shocks, both actual and financial.

Why interruptions struck Spicewood homes and businesses

Outages here have patterns. Summer tornados can drive tree arm or legs right into overhead solution decreases, specifically along hill nation drives. Heavy watering cycles place extra load on outdoor GFCI circuits licensed electrical contractor Spicewood and pump circuitry. In lakeside properties, rust and moisture creep right into enclosures. On the business side, clustered roof a/c devices kick on at once and produce a wicked inrush that can torment marginal breakers. I have actually traced a dozen enigma interruptions back to a solitary loosened neutral lug in a main panel. The signs looked random lights lowering, equipment rebooting, electric motors running hot but the root cause was a link you can shake with 2 fingers.

A local electrician in Spicewood learns these patterns similarly a great cook seasons by taste. You start with the typical perpetrators and confirm with a meter and thermal video camera, not guesswork. The most important device is not the drill, it is a process of elimination that stops exchanging components up until something jobs. Parts swapping lose time and your money.

When it is an emergency situation and what to do first

Not every power problem asks for an emergency electrician in Spicewood. That claimed, particular indications indicate you need to quit and get assist now. A burning smell from a panel or outlet, duplicated tripping of a main breaker, arcing audios, or warmth you can really feel on a cover plate all indicate a dangerous problem. Water invasion into a panel or a conduit that has actually been crushed in an improvement are additionally red flags.

Here is a brief, useful checklist to maintain the scenario prior to your electrician gets here:

  • If you smell shedding insulation or see smoke, shut down the major breaker and call quickly. Do closed the panel if it is hot.
  • Unplug or power down delicate electronic devices to protect them from more surges.
  • If a single breaker trips, reset it once. If it journeys once more, leave it off and note what went dead.
  • Keep the location dry and clear. If water is included, do not touch panels or outlets.
  • Take fast pictures of the panel, affected electrical outlets, and any type of recent job, after that share them ahead of the visit.

Those tiny steps reduce diagnostics. A Spicewood electrician that arrives with photos and a brief background can bring the best gear and components on the first trip.

Residential priorities, from panel to porch

A domestic electrician in Spicewood invests a great deal of time on 3 areas. Service devices, kitchens, and outside spaces.

Panels and solution tools should have focus every five to seven years. Screws loosen up under thermal cycling. Aluminum SER conductors at lugs can sneak. If you see surface corrosion, listen to humming, or notice gaps in breakers, get it inspected. Several homes constructed before 2005 were not made for present lots. Add a 240 volt EV battery charger, a jacuzzi, and a pair of heat pump condensers, and your 150 amp solution starts to really feel little. Panel upgrades to 200 amps, or service upgrades if the decrease and meter require it, can be tidy 1 or 2 day work with the appropriate coordination.

Kitchens concentrate load in a small footprint. 2 tiny device branch circuits on GFCI protection are the starting line, not the coating. High need appliances like induction cooktops, dual stoves, and integrated in espresso makers each are worthy of specialized circuits. Smart illumination includes one more layer. Not every smart dimmer plays well with reduced voltage LED motorists. If your under cabinet lights flicker at low degrees, the dimmer, the chauffeur, or both might be mismatched. A local electrician can match compatible parts and remove the guesswork.

Outdoor living is Spicewood at its ideal. With that said comes climate, UV, and water. Appropriate in use covers, listed for wet locations, make a distinction. So does deterioration immune equipment on dock circuits and GFCI protection with self testing gadgets. Landscape illumination changes a residential property during the night, trusted local electrician Spicewood but a tangle of vampire taps and undersized cord guarantees lower runs and early failures. A clean low voltage system with a noted transformer and appropriately sized conductors lugs consistent voltage from the initial fixture to the last.

EV battery chargers, generators, and the climbing trend of home power

Requests for Degree 2 EV chargers have actually surged. The work differs from a cool run in a finished garage to a 75 foot trench to a detached carport. Load calculations are essential. A one size fits all 50 amp circuit can overload smaller solutions during evening heights when ovens and cooling and heating currently run. Lots monitoring devices assist, or you can right size the breaker and count on the onboard battery charger to sip as opposed to gulp. I like to identify these circuits clearly, include a neighborhood disconnect if the maker requires it, and support the cord so it does not drag throughout a floor.

Home standby generators are also discovering a location. The wonderful spot for numerous homes is a 12 to 22 kilowatt natural gas device with an automatic transfer switch. The selection is not only about size, it has to do with deciding what genuinely requires back-up. Refrigeration, a couple of lighting circuits, net, well pump if relevant, and HVAC for a solitary area commonly cover the essentials. Larger is not constantly needed. Placing the generator appropriately to regard clearance from openings and exhaust paths is equally as vital as electrical wiring it.

Safety culture that stays in the details

Good electric safety and security is a routine, not an one time talk. Arc fault defense in rooms and living areas lowers the threat from harmed cords and nicked conductors in walls. Ground mistake security in garages, outdoors, washrooms, and crawlspaces safeguards individuals. Bonding metal parts that are likely to come to be stimulated brings whatever to the same capacity so a person does not complete the circuit. Those are not slogans, they are life-and-death lines drawn right into your home or shop.

In attic rooms and crawlspaces around Spicewood, I see splices hidden without boxes, expansion cords acting as irreversible circuitry, and deserted handle and tube partially tied into modern circuits. Each looks safe until the day it is not. A 2 hour safety and security stroll with a Spicewood electrician can uncover and correct those silent risks.

Real globe snapshots from the field

A family members near Rate Bend added a workshop on a slab with a small apartment above. The original plan required an easy subpanel off the major house. A load check showed that, with the shop devices and a miniature split, the existing 150 amp service would certainly sit on the edge throughout warm front. We upgraded to a 200 amp service, included a 100 amp feeder to the shop with a 4 cord run, and separated neutrals and grounds in the subpanel. The proprietor valued that the lights remained bright when the table saw kicked on, and a lot more significantly, that the system was secure and code compliant.

A sampling room off Bee Creek Roadway dealt with dark patio area illumination and stumbling GFCIs whenever it rained. The GFCIs were great. The genuine trouble was water gathering inside old bell boxes mounted level instead of pitched. We remodelled splices inside being used covers, utilized provided damp place ports, and pitched the boxes a little so rain would certainly not rest. Since then, not a solitary weather trip.

A lakefront home had irregular Wi Fi and regular resets of smart buttons. It turned out that a shared neutral multi wire branch circuit was feeding 2 legs without a handle connection on the breakers. When one circuit was off and the other on, the common neutral brought full tons without correct overcurrent protection. We mounted a dual pole breaker with a typical journey and cleaned up the splices. The home owner only saw that the lights quit misbehaving. The surprise win was a safer system.

Maintenance that the majority of people skip

The ideal time to service electric systems is when nothing is damaged. Yearly, press test switches on GFCIs and AFCI breakers. If they do not trip, change them. Vacuum cleaner dirt from panel insides without touching online components and inspect for rust. Try to find outlets that really feel loose, especially where hoover and home appliances connect in and out. Change worn receptacles before arcing uses the call tension down further.

For businesses, consider thermal imaging once a year. Loosened discontinuations reveal themselves as cozy areas under lots long previously failing. In one small kitchen we caught a 30 level Fahrenheit temperature level surge on a major lug. The fix took fifteen minutes. The stayed clear of failure would certainly have knocked the dining establishment offline on a Friday night.

Frequently Asked Questions about Electricians


What are good questions to ask an electrician?

Good questions include asking about licensing, insurance, and experience with similar projects. It is also important to ask about pricing structure, timelines, and warranties on work performed. You may also want to confirm whether permits are required. Asking about safety procedures and code compliance can help verify professionalism.

How much do electricians get paid in Texas?

Electricians in Texas typically earn between $50,000 and $70,000 per year. Experienced electricians or those with specialized certifications may earn over $80,000 annually. Pay varies based on experience, employer type, and certifications. Overtime and emergency work may increase total earnings.

How much is a call out for an electrician?

An electrician call-out fee usually ranges from $75 to $150. This fee typically covers travel time and initial diagnostics. Some electricians apply the call-out fee toward the total cost if additional work is completed. Emergency or after-hours call-outs often cost more.

What do local electricians charge per hour?

Local electricians generally charge between $50 and $100 per hour. Rates vary depending on experience, licensing, and job complexity. Specialized services may cost more per hour. Minimum service fees or travel charges may also apply.

What is the minimum pay for an electrician?

The minimum pay for entry-level electricians is typically around $15 to $20 per hour. Apprentices may start at lower wages while gaining experience and training. Pay increases with licensing and technical skills. Union positions may offer higher starting wages.

What is the typical minimum charge for electricians?

The typical minimum charge for electricians ranges from $75 to $150 per visit. This usually covers basic labor and travel expenses. Some electricians apply this charge toward additional repairs. Minimum fees vary based on policies and job type.

How much will an electrician charge to fit a light?

Installing a standard light fixture typically costs between $65 and $150. Costs may increase if new wiring or electrical boxes are required. Complex fixtures such as ceiling fans may require additional labor. Hourly rates and materials can affect the final price.

How do electricians check wiring?

Electricians check wiring using tools such as voltage testers and multimeters. They inspect connections, insulation, and circuit continuity. Testing may include checking load capacity and breaker performance. These checks help ensure systems meet safety standards.
